The University of Tampa will require all sophomores to complete a one-credit AI literacy course beginning this fall, replacing a digital literacy class focused on Python. The move responds to employer demand for graduates who can use AI tools productively, not just code.
The university developed the course with Codio, a higher education learning platform also used by the University of Florida, Cornell University, and UC Berkeley. Students will complete the self-paced course outside scheduled class time.
Jessica O'Brien, the university's online learning and digital literacy coordinator, said the curriculum shift reflects how quickly AI technology is changing. Students have raised frequent questions about appropriate AI use, she said, and the university has no campus-wide policy, leaving decisions to individual faculty members.
Building judgment, not just prompt skills
The course is designed to open conversations between students and instructors, particularly for students worried about being accused of misusing AI. O'Brien said the goal is to help students approach faculty with specific questions about what AI use looks like for a given assignment.
"It's really just a way for students to be able to approach their faculty members and ask, 'Hey, I noticed in the syllabus you said we can use AI at certain times. What does that look like for this assignment?'" she said.
One section of the course covers researching and verifying AI-generated responses. Another helps students recognize where AI already operates in their daily lives, such as how Instagram and TikTok recommendation feeds are shaped by their likes and comments.
Employer pressure drives the shift
Doug Hughes, Codio's CEO, said faculty across the country asked the company to move ethics content to the beginning of the course. Employers increasingly expect recent graduates to have at least basic AI skills, and Hughes said many want to see applicants who can use AI to increase productivity.
Hughes pointed to entry-level marketing roles as an example: new hires should know how to use AI to draft copy and analyze competitor performance. But colleges haven't figured out how to teach AI skills at scale, which leaves graduates without the abilities employers want.
He cautioned that a single required course won't close the gap. That will require integrating AI into "every single course of study in higher education."
Why this matters for education professionals
Faculty and administrators should expect more institutions to follow Tampa's lead and make AI literacy a graduation requirement. The shift from coding to AI fundamentals signals that institutions are prioritizing judgment, ethics, and verification skills over technical prompt mechanics. For educators building or revising curricula, the takeaway is clear: AI literacy is becoming a baseline expectation, and courses that treat it as a standalone topic will likely need to evolve into something embedded across disciplines.
